CS Kabogo Appoints Widow of Late MP Johana Ng’eno to ICTA Board

Information, Communications and the Digital Economy Cabinet Secretary William Kabogo has appointed Naiyanoi Ntutu Ng’eno as a board member of the Information and Communication Technology Authority (ICTA).

The appointment, published in a gazette notice on Thursday, April 2, 2026, will see her serve for a period of three years. Naiyanoi is the widow of the late Emurua Dikirr Member of Parliament, Johana Ng’eno, who tragically died in a helicopter crash in February 2026.

Naiyanoi Ntutu, a trained lawyer from a prominent family in Narok County, first gained public attention following the death of her husband. She will now contribute to overseeing the operations and strategic direction of ICTA, the body responsible for driving Kenya’s digital economy and e-government initiatives. The move comes as the government continues to strengthen institutions that support technological advancement and service delivery.

The ICTA Board Chairperson, Lily Ng’ok Kirui, welcomed the appointment and expressed confidence in Naiyanoi’s abilities. In a social media message, she stated that she looks forward to working closely with her and has no doubt about the positive contribution she will bring to the team. This appointment is seen by many as both a recognition of her professional background and a gesture of support to the family of the late legislator.
